University Honors Program

The University Honors Program (UHP) offers a specially designed curriculum, small classes and dedicated faculty for high-achieving students. This multi-year program is open by invitation-only and gives you the experience of a small college with the opportunities of a world-class research university.

Honor Societies

UC Davis has a number of student honor societies. These groups are departmental, professional, local and national organizations whose memberships are based on outstanding academic achievement. Just a few of the societies represented at UC Davis are Gamma Sigma Delta, Phi Beta Kappa, Tau Beta Pi, Psi Chi and the Prytanean Society. Many offer scholarships to recognize the most academically deserving students.

Regents Scholar Society

The UC Davis Regents Scholar Society (RSS) is part of the larger University of California Regents Scholarship program, one of the highest honors awarded by the university that is reflective of academic excellence, leadership and exceptional promise. Membership in the student-run honor society is open to students awarded the Regents Scholarship at UC Davis and provides opportunities for professional development, networking and community service.
